Meet the Director

Jodie Matar is the Principal Psychologist (Registered) and Director of 

This is Me Psychology Pty Ltd located in Toorak, Victoria, Australia. Jodie mainly works with adolescents and emerging adults (aged 10 – 25), and their parents, families or schools. She also works with adults. Jodie is currently undergoing Endorsement in Educational and Developmental Psychology after completing the Master of Educational and Developmental Psychology at Monash University.


Jodie is also a Research Fellow (Addiction Research, Turning Point, Eastern Health Clinical School and Faculty of Medicine, Nursing and Health Sciences, Monash University) and the Project Manager for an NHMRC MRRF Grant ($1.3M) for a mental health promotion program for adolescents in schools. 


Jodie is currently completing her final year of a PhD at Monash University, Australia.  The PhD examines the mental health concerns among adolescents in high socioeconomic contexts and how they seek help for these concerns. Her publications are mainly related to mental health concerns and help-seeking behaviours of adolescents in at-risk groups and adolescents impacted by parental mental illness. 


Jodie is trained to deliver the Preventure program from the Matilda Centre, The University of Sydney. Preventure is a evidenced-based and targeted prevention and early intervention program  for alcohol and other substance use. Jodie has taught Counselling across the Lifespan at Monash University.

Australian & International Speaking Engagements

  

Jodie has engaged and presented at multiple national and international conferences related to mental health concerns and substance use as a consumer representative and researcher. She was a consumer representative on a panel discussion advocating for effective prevention and public health responses at the Inaugural Rethink Addiction National Convention in Australia (2022). Jodie has presented the findings of a scoping review on adolescent mental health concerns at the European Congress of Psychology in the United Kingdom (2023). She has engaged in other international conferences on substance use concerns including ‘It Takes a Village’ in Oslo, Norway (2019).
